Job Description:The Quality Control Assistant is responsible for assisting the Quality Assurance Supervisor in the day-to-day operations of the Central Kitchen facility. The performance of the duties must ensure a quality service approach to all employees, customers and suppliers. All responsibilities must be performed in a manner consistent with the Farm Boy Way.
Major Responsibilities:
- Maintain department activity ensuring that goals are properly communicated and attained.
- Responsible for completing and verifying documentation of hot cooking logs and cooling tracking logs.
- Rearrange product to ensure proper cooling times are met.
- Use various equipment such as data tracking probes to download and record temps.
- Ensure compliance to company policies and procedures including cleaning, sanitation, government regulation and food safety.
- Ensure proper Health & Safety practices are adhered to for efficiency and work safety.
- Practice proper care and maintenance of all equipment.
- May be required to support the production teams as required for the business.
- May be requested to undertake other related duties on a periodic basis.
